Jeff said
Why aren’t there any kosher butcher shops in the south bay? I know there used to be one over in Willowglen (I think?). I know I can schlep up to San Francisco to get some but come on. Maybe I’m wrong and there is a place to get lunchmeat that I’m missing (I hope)?
Thanks,
Jeff
VM Brodie said
You can buy some kosher beef…chicken and turkey at Trader Joe’s.
challahbackgirl said
Sorry Jeff, no Kosher butcher’s in the south bay. The Willow Glen butcher closed years ago. Nothing has replaced it.
Oyster said
Hey Jeff,
There’s no place to get freshly cut kosher meat in the South Bay, as ChallahBackGirl said. But there are plenty of places in the South Bay to buy kosher meat (pre-packaged locally or shipped). From what I hear, the Palo Alto Mollie Stone’s periodically gets their kitchen kashered, and they prepare various cuts of meat for sale.
